Job summary

Fargo Public Schools in Fargo, North Dakota, is seeking a full-time general office assistant on a 9-month schedule, Monday through Friday, 7:00 am to 3:30 pm CST. The role supports smooth building operations and represents the district positively to students, staff, families, and the community.

The position involves attendance processing, greeting visitors, scheduling, filing, mailings, and nutrition services support.

Job description

Job TypeFull timeBenefits EligibilityBenefits EligibleSchedule9-months Monday through Friday 7:00 am to 3:30 pm CSTSalary RangeGroup 2 from $18.24 to $22.70 per hour

Position Purpose:

Responsible to represent the school building and district in a positive way to students, staff, parents, and the total community. Performs work of a general office nature that assists with the smooth operation of the building.

Responsibilities:
  • Communicates, collaborates, and cooperates with colleagues, supervisors, and students.
  • Processes student attendance.
  • Operates office equipment.
  • Preparation of mailings.
  • Distribution of building mail and community/district flyers.
  • Greets and directs visitors.
  • Schedules appointments, maintains calendars, etc.
  • Files records/memos
  • Attends open house.
  • Makes and receives phone calls, takes messages, routes calls.
  • Provides appropriate first aid.
  • Administers medications according to policy and regulations.
  • Assists with Nutrition Service activities when needed.
  • Performs duties in accordance with ESP Terms of Employment.
  • Participate in all mandatory training or training appropriate to the position as required by the district.
Minimum Qualifications:

High school diploma or general education degree (GED) with one year of practical experience.
